Devils' Tomas Nosek: Undergoes foot surgery
Nosek, who hasn't played since Nov. 18 because of an upper-body injury, recently aggravated his right foot injury, which kept him out of the lineup from Oct. 16-Nov. 7. He underwent foot surgery Wednesday, and the Devils announced Friday that he's out indefinitely.
Nosek was already on injured reserve because of his upper-body issue. He has no points, four hits and three blocks in six contests this season. When Nosek is healthy, he will likely serve in a bottom-six capacity.

Devils' Tomas Nosek: Heading to New Jersey
Nosek signed a one-year, $1 million contract with New Jersey on Wednesday, according to Kevin Paul Dupont of The Boston Globe.
Nosek was an unrestricted free agent after completing his two-year, $3.5 million contract with Boston. He had seven goals, 18 points, 48 PIM, 69 hits and 31 blocks in 66 contests with the Bruins last season. He should serve in a bottom-six role with the Devils in 2023-24.

Bruins' Tomas Nosek: Two-point effort Tuesday
Nosek scored the game-winning goal and added an assist in Tuesday's 5-2 win over the Capitals.
Both points came in the third period as the Bruins blew open what had been a 2-1 lead. It's Nosek's first multi-point performance of the season, and the fourth liner has a mdoest seven goals and 18 points -- tying his career high -- through 66 games.

Bruins' Tomas Nosek: Grabs empty-netter Thursday
Nosek scored a goal on his lone shot in Thursday's 3-0 win over the Jets.
Nosek capped Boston's 3-0 victory with an empty-net tally in the third period. The 30-year-old forward is up to six goals and 13 points through 52 games this season. While Nosek has played a steady role for the Bruins this season, he's not likely to produce much offensively on the fourth line. He's yet to top 10 goals or 20 points in his eight-year NHL career.
